Manhattan Melodrama (Original photograph from the 1934 film)
Myrna Loy, Clark Gable, William Powell (starring); George Cukor, W.S. Van Dyke (directors); Arthur Caesar, Oliver H.P. Garrett (screenwriters)
Published by N.p., N.p., 1934
- Photo
Seller: Royal Books, Inc., ABAA, Baltimore, MD, U.S.A.Royal Books, Inc., ABAA
Contact seller5-star sellerVintage reference photograph from the 1934 film, showing Myrna Loy and Clark Gable in the back seat of an automobile, during an intimate moment. Annotations in manuscript pencil on the verso. The film that solidified Gable's star power with Metro-Goldwyn-Mayer, and the famed first pairing of Loy and William Powell, who would go…on to make 14 films together, including the "Thin Man" series. Winner of the Academy Award for Best Original Screenplay. 10 x 8 inches. Pinholes at the corners, else Near Fine, lightly toned.
